House Republican leaders are denouncing the DOJ after it announced a plea deal with Hunter Biden, accusing the Biden administration of politicizing the department to protect the president’s family from criminal charges.
House GOP Chairwoman Elise Stefanik responded to the deal shortly after it was announced on Tuesday, calling it the “epitome of the politicization and Weaponization” of the DOJ by Democrats against Republicans. The statement comes after the DOJ revealed Biden would plead guilty to three criminal charges, with officials expected to recommend a sentence of probation in return.
The agreement comes after a yearslong investigation opened under the Trump administration that has attracted revived attention after Republicans accused President Joe Biden of hesitating to take on the case. “My first reaction is that it continues to show a two-tiered system in America,” House Speaker Kevin McCarthy told reporters on Tuesday. “If you are the president’s leading political opponent, the DOJ tries to literally put you in jail and give you prison time. If you are the president’s son, you get a sweetheart deal.”
